Job Description

Principal Software Engineer shaping and evolving the architecture using Distributed Domain Driven Design for DISCO's AI-powered legal solution. Influencing key architectural decisions and ensuring system scalability.

Responsibilities:

  • Drives the definition and evolution of our architecture using Distributed Domain Driven Design practices.
  • Acts as the strategy leader for key Architecture Quality Attributes (e.g., Availability, Performance, Scalability, Securibility) to inform architecture assessments.
  • Provides project-embedded architecture consultation to promote best Practices, design patterns, and informed buy vs. build decisions.
  • Contributes to the prioritization of platform capability improvements across feature and data platforms.
  • Enhances the capture and communication of architecture descriptions through automation and innovative tools.
  • Shepherds platform-wide strategies, including naming, protocol standards, and design patterns, to ensure ongoing value creation.
  • Communicates complex technical concepts effectively in both written and spoken forms, catering to both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Collaborates with stakeholders to build consensus when necessary, ensuring alignment on architectural decisions.

Requirements:

  • 15+ years of relevant experience
  • Experience with high volume distributed technical architectures with a high cost of failure, i.e. focus on reliability and availability
  • Experience with some amount of ‘Big Data’ technologies such as: ElasticSearch, NoSQL Stores, Kafka, Columnar Databases, DataFlow or Pipeline Systems, Graph DataStores
  • Experience with leveraging common infrastructure services like Enterprise Message Bus platforms, configuration services, Toggle management systems, and observability systems like Logging and Distributing Tracing Systems
  • Experience with Domain Driven Design concepts and practices such as bounded contexts, event storming, specification by example, etc.
  • Experience with design, implementation, and operation of data-intensive, distributed systems
  • Ability to design and communicate external and internal architectural perspectives of well-encapsulated systems (e.g. Service Oriented Architecture, Docker-based Services, micro-services) using patterns and tools such as Architecture/Design Patterns and Sequence Diagrams
  • Skilled using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) with an emphasis on automation tools like Terraform, Jenkins, CodePipeline.
  • Knowledge of API / Data Model Design and Implementation, including how to scale out, make highly available, or map to storage systems
  • Knowledge of multiple software stacks
  • Skilled with designing and operating software in a Cloud Provider such as AWS, Azure, or GCP
  • Knowledge about algorithm development for intensive pipeline processing systems
  • Possesses an understanding of how to design and develop from a security perspective
  • Possesses an understanding of how to identify, select, and extend 3rd party components (Commercial or Open Source) that provide operational leverage but do not constrain product and engineering creativity
